  • David Sedaris is an American humorist, author, and radio contributor whose signature brand of wit and satire has earned him millions of fans worldwide. He gained prominence with his satirical personal essays which first appeared in the satirical magazine The National Lampoon, then later featured on National Public Radio’s ‘This American Life.’ His writing style is characterized by its dark humor, witty observations, and sardonic view of the world around him. Originally from Raleigh, North Carolina, Sedaris moved to Chicago after graduating college to pursue a career in stand-up comedy. It wasn’t until he performed a comedic monologue at an open mic night that his writing was noticed by the public at large – eventually leading him to write for The New Yorker. Books by David Sedaris include classics such as Naked (1997), I Talk Pretty One Day (2000), Dress Your Family In Corduroy And Denim (2004), and When You Are Engulfed In Flames (2008). His books have since been met with critical acclaim - winning multiple awards including Time Magazine’s “Humorist of the Year” and two Grammy nominations for Best Spoken Word Album. His works have also been adapted into plays and stage performances. These are The Santaland Diaries as well as adaptations of short stories like Laugh Kookaburra for film and television.
